  • Abstract
    Head and media designs for shingled recording are described, targeting areal recording densities of 2-3 Tbit/in2. The potential of the designs was evaluated using micromagnetic simulations. The possibility of achieving multiple Tbit/in2 is demonstrated using a continuous, perpendicular recording medium. The effects of write head skew, inter-granular exchange coupling and read head offset are discussed.
